zkEVM, Ethereum 4.005,35 $ uygulamalarını doğal bir şekilde destekleyen ve sıfır bilgi ispatı teknolojisini kullanan bir sanal makinedir. İşlem ücretlerini düşürür ve Ethereum ağındaki tıkanıklığı azaltır. zkEVM, mevcut uygulamaların kolayca taşınmasını sağlar ve güvenlikten ödün vermeden daha hızlı işlemler yapar. Geliştirilmesi karmaşık ve zaman alıcı olup, benimsenmesi zaman alabilir. Gelecekte, zkEVM’in sunduğu avantajlar nedeniyle daha fazla kullanıcı ve geliştirici tarafından benimsenmesi beklenmektedir.
zkEVM Nedir?
zkEVM, Ethereum uygulamalarını oldukça doğal bir şekilde destekleyebilen bir sanal makinedir ve karmaşık sıfır bilgi ispatı (zero-knowledge proof, zk-proof) ölçeklendirme teknolojisini kullanır.
Ethereum ağı üzerinde çalışan uygulamalar için hem güvenli hem de verimli bir işlem ortamı sunar. zkEVM’in ne olduğunu veya ne yaptığını tam olarak anlamak için, geliştiricilerin neden ve nasıl bu noktaya geldiklerini incelemek önemlidir.
zkEVM’nin Geliştirilme Süreci
zkEVM’in geliştirilme süreci, kripto para protokollerini ölçeklendirme ihtiyacı ile başlamıştır. Yıllardır devam eden bu sorun Blockchain’Leri ölçeklendirmeye çalışırken merkeziyetsizliği koruma zorluğundan kaynaklanmaktadır. Ethereum üzerinde ikinci katman (Layer 2) ağları inşa etmek, bu sorunu çözmenin ana odak noktalarından biri olmuştur. Layer 2 ağları, işlemleri ikincil bir ağda işleyip toplar ve bu işlemlerin sonuçlarını tek seferde Ethereum Blockchain’ine gönderir. Bu, genel işlem ücretlerini düşürür ve Ethereum Blockchain’inin yükü azaltır.
Peki bu işlemlerin gerçek olup olmadığını nasıl bileceğiz? İşte burada, işlemlerin matematiksel olarak doğrulandığı kriptografik ispatlar olan zk-proof teknolojisi devreye girer. Bu teknoloji, tüm işlemlerin meşru olduğunu matematiksel olarak doğrular ve bu nedenle güvenli bir işlem ortamı sağlar.
Bu noktada, zk-proof kullanan ikinci katman ağları, işlemlerin işlenmesini destekleyebilir hale gelmiştir. Ancak, bu projeler daha da ileri gitmek istemişlerdir. Ethereum’un merkezinde yer alan Ethereum Sanal Makinesi (EVM), akıllı sözleşmeleri ve tüm karmaşık merkeziyetsiz uygulamaları destekleyen teknolojidir. Layer 2 ağlarının başarılı olabilmesi için EVM ile uyumlu olmaları ve bu tür uygulamaları desteklemeleri gerekmektedir.
Bu nedenle, zk-proof kullanan Layer 2 ağlarının bir sonraki adımı, EVM ile uyumlu hale gelmek olmuştur. Bu, sadece işlemleri ve merkeziyetsiz uygulamaları desteklemekle kalmaz, aynı zamanda tüm etkileşimlerin matematiksel olarak güvenli olmasını sağlar. Ayrıca, uyumluluk seviyesine bağlı olarak, geliştiricilerin uygulamaları Ethereum’dan doğrudan bu ağa taşımaları oldukça basit hale gelir.
zk-proof kullanan ve EVM ile uyumlu olan bu ikinci katman ağlarına zkEVM denir.
zkEVM Nasıl Çalışır?
zkEVM’in çalışma prensibi, Ethereum ağındaki işlemleri daha verimli ve güvenli hale getirmektir. zkEVM, zk-proof teknolojisini kullanarak işlemlerin doğruluğunu matematiksel olarak kanıtlar. Bu sayede, işlemlerin geçerliliği kesinleşir ve ağ üzerindeki yük azaltılır.
İlk olarak, Ethereum ağı üzerinde gerçekleştirilen işlemler zkEVM tarafından toplu halde işlenir. Bu işlemler, ikincil bir ağda toplanarak işlenir ve sonuçları Ethereum Blockchain’ine gönderilir. Bu, işlem ücretlerini önemli ölçüde azaltır ve Ethereum ağındaki tıkanıklığı önler.
İkinci olarak zkEVM, EVM ile tamamen uyumlu olduğu için, Ethereum üzerindeki mevcut merkeziyetsiz uygulamalar bu ağda sorunsuz bir şekilde çalışabilir. Bu, geliştiricilerin uygulamalarını yeniden yazmadan veya önemli değişiklikler yapmadan zkEVM’e taşımalarını sağlar. Bytecode seviyesinde uyumluluk, bu geçişi kolaylaştırır ve geliştiricilerin mevcut akıllı sözleşmelerini doğrudan zkEVM üzerinde çalıştırmalarına olanak tanır.
Son olarak, zkEVM, kullanıcıların işlemlerini off-chain gerçekleştirerek güvenlikten ödün vermeden daha hızlı ve düşük maliyetli işlemler yapmalarını sağlar. Bu, merkeziyetsiz borsalar, token transferleri ve diğer akıllı sözleşme etkileşimleri gibi çeşitli işlemler için idealdir.
zkEVM’nin Avantajları
zkEVM, birçok avantajı ile öne çıkar. İlk olarak, işlem ücretlerini önemli ölçüde düşürür. zkEVM, işlemleri ikincil bir ağda toplu olarak işlediği için Ethereum ağı üzerindeki işlem ücretlerini düşürür ve kullanıcıların daha düşük maliyetlerle işlem yapmasını sağlar.
İkinci olarak zkEVM, Ethereum ağındaki tıkanıklığı azaltır. İşlemlerin ikincil bir ağda toplu olarak işlenmesi Ethereum Blockchain’indeki yükü hafifletir ve ağın daha verimli çalışmasını sağlar. Bu, kullanıcıların işlemlerini daha hızlı gerçekleştirmelerine olanak tanır.
Üçüncü olarak zkEVM, güvenlikten ödün vermeden daha hızlı ve düşük maliyetli işlemler yapmayı mümkün kılar. zk-proof teknolojisi, işlemlerin matematiksel olarak doğrulanmasını sağlar ve bu sayede ağın güvenliğini korur. Ayrıca, kullanıcıların işlemlerini off-chain gerçekleştirerek daha hızlı ve düşük maliyetli işlemler yapmalarını sağlar.
Dördüncü olarak zkEVM, EVM ile tamamen uyumlu olduğu için, geliştiricilerin mevcut uygulamalarını doğrudan zkEVM üzerinde çalıştırmalarına olanak tanır. Bu, geliştiricilerin uygulamalarını yeniden yazmadan veya önemli değişiklikler yapmadan zkEVM’e taşımalarını sağlar ve bytecode seviyesinde uyumluluk, bu geçişi kolaylaştırır.
zkEVM’nin Dezavantajları
Her ne kadar zkEVM birçok avantaj sunsa da, bazı dezavantajları da vardır. İlk olarak, zkEVM’in geliştirilmesi ve uygulanması karmaşık ve zaman alıcı bir süreçtir. zk-proof teknolojisi, işlemlerin matematiksel olarak doğrulanmasını gerektirdiği için, bu teknolojinin geliştirilmesi ve uygulanması oldukça karmaşıktır.
İkinci olarak zkEVM’in benimsenmesi zaman alabilir. Geliştiricilerin ve kullanıcıların bu yeni teknolojiyi benimsemeleri ve uygulamalarını zkEVM üzerinde çalıştırmaları zaman alabilir. Bu süreçte bazı kullanıcılar ve geliştiriciler, alışkın oldukları Ethereum ağına sadık kalabilirler.
Üçüncü olarak zkEVM’in güvenliği ve doğruluğu, zk-proof teknolojisinin doğruluğuna bağlıdır. Eğer zk-proof teknolojisi bir şekilde kırılır veya zayıflarsa, zkEVM’in güvenliği ve doğruluğu da tehlikeye girebilir. Bu nedenle zk-proof teknolojisinin güvenliği sürekli olarak test edilmeli ve güncellenmelidir.
Dördüncü olarak zkEVM’in merkeziyetsizliği, ikincil ağın merkeziyetsizliği ile sınırlıdır. Eğer ikincil ağ merkeziyetsiz değilse, zkEVM de merkeziyetsiz olmayacaktır. Bu nedenle, zkEVM’in merkeziyetsizliği ikincil ağın merkeziyetsizliği ile doğru orantılıdır.
zkEVM Yorum
zkEVM, kripto para dünyasında büyük bir yenilik olarak kabul edilmektedir. Birçok geliştirici ve kullanıcı, zkEVM’in sunduğu avantajlardan dolayı bu teknolojiyi benimsemeye başlamıştır. zkEVM’in, Ethereum ağı üzerindeki işlem ücretlerini düşürmesi ve ağın tıkanıklığını azaltması, birçok kullanıcı için büyük bir avantajdır.
Dahası zkEVM’in EVM ile tamamen uyumlu olması, geliştiricilerin mevcut uygulamalarını kolayca zkEVM üzerinde çalıştırmalarına olanak tanır. Bu, geliştiriciler için büyük bir kolaylık sağlar ve zkEVM’in benimsenmesini hızlandırır.
Yine de zkEVM’in geliştirilmesi ve uygulanması karmaşık ve zaman alıcı bir süreçtir. Bu nedenle, bazı geliştiriciler ve kullanıcılar, zkEVM’in tam olarak işlevsel hale gelmesini beklemektedirler. Ayrıca, zkEVM’in güvenliği ve doğruluğu zk-proof teknolojisinin güvenliğine bağlıdır. Bu nedenle, zkEVM’in güvenliğini sağlamak için sürekli olarak test edilmeli ve güncellenmelidir.
zkEVM Geleceği
zkEVM’in geleceği, kripto para dünyasında büyük bir potansiyele sahiptir. zkEVM’in sunduğu avantajlar ve yenilikler birçok kullanıcı ve geliştirici tarafından büyük bir ilgiyle karşılanmaktadır. zkEVM’in, Ethereum ağı üzerindeki işlem ücretlerini düşürmesi ve ağın tıkanıklığını azaltması, gelecekte daha fazla kullanıcının bu teknolojiyi benimsemesine neden olabilir.
Ayrıca zkEVM’in EVM ile tamamen uyumlu olması, geliştiricilerin mevcut uygulamalarını kolayca zkEVM üzerinde çalıştırmalarına olanak tanır. Bu, geliştiriciler için büyük bir kolaylık sağlar ve zkEVM’in benimsenmesini hızlandırır. Gelecekte, daha fazla geliştirici ve kullanıcı zkEVM’in sunduğu avantajlardan yararlanmak için bu teknolojiyi benimseyebilir.
Özetle zkEVM, kripto para dünyasında büyük bir yenilik olarak kabul edilmektedir ve gelecekte daha fazla kullanıcı ve geliştirici tarafından benimsenmesi beklenmektedir. Ancak, zkEVM’in güvenliğini sağlamak için sürekli olarak test edilmeli ve güncellenmelidir. zkEVM’in geleceği, zk-proof teknolojisinin güvenliğine ve geliştiricilerin bu teknolojiyi benimseme hızına bağlıdır.